I know a lot of people have trouble with their DMEs. I am pleased with mine. For example:
--The person who works with me always does a follow up call after a change.
--They gave me the S9 Autoset without me asking for a particular machine.
--They are methodical about masks, first trying the least intrusive nasal pillows and moving up from there.
--They let me return a mask outside of the 30 day trial period because I was traveling.
--They will mail supplies to me anywhere in the US.
--They got a supply of Provent at my docs request.
--They discuss things with me and as a result of my recommendation of barley hull pillows they include those as a suggestion to others.
--I can walk in anytime and they will make time for me.
--When I complained of air swallowing they did some research and gave me some helpful web links.
--They know I have the software and have no issues with it. I have no printer though so I took my card in and they printed off the data for me.
